Why VoIP Telephony is Quickly Coming of Age

September 9, 2005

By Michiyo Nakamoto, Mark Odell, Paul Taylor and Richard Waters

One of the pioneers of internet telephony this week reached a milestone. Vonage Holdings, a New Jersey-based start-up, announced that, less than two-and-a-half years after it launched its consumer services, it had signed up its millionth paying customer. Jeffrey Citron, Vonage's chief executive, talked of its having created "a tidal wave of change" in a dormant telecommunications industry.

In the hyperbole-prone technology world, such claims might be easily dismissed. But most analysts agree that the recent dramatic growth of residential services and subscriber numbers using VoIP (Voice over Internet Protocol) - albeit from a relatively small base - points to a big future for the technology.

Vonage Reaches A Million Subscribers

September 6, 2005

By Ben Charny

Internet phone operator Vonage said Tuesday it now has more than a million customers, marking another milestone for the nascent industry of selling phone calls over Internet connections.

The 4-year-old firm, based in Edison, N.J., smashed the million mark on the strength of its present advertising campaign, which Jupiter Research analyst Joe Laszlo said he considers to be among the top two currently on the Internet.

Vonage Holdings Corp. is the largest of the new breed of phone operators selling VOIP (voice over IP), which is software that digitizes phone calls so they can travel over the Internet just like e-mail.

Internet Telephone Service

September 1, 2005

By Staff

Statement of Jeffrey Citron Co-Founder, Chairman, and CEO, Vonage

Committee on Senate Commerce, Science, and Transportation

September 1, 2005

Good morning Senator Burns and members of the Committee. Thank you for the opportunity to appear here today. I'm Jeffrey Citron, CEO of Vonage Holdings Corporation. We are the leading provider of consumer and small business Voice over Internet Protocol (VoIP) services in the United States, with nearly one million subscriber lines. Vonage is at the forefront of this new emerging market, which has approximately 2.3 million users, and as such we are also quickly becoming a leader in E911, as we move to deploy the first ever nationwide 911 service. This will be the first 911 service designed for an IP environment, across hundreds of locally controlled Selective Routers and thousands of Public Safety Answering Points. This is a serious undertaking. And we at Vonage are embracing this challenge not just for our customers but as a partner in the nation's E911 system. As we move forward in this exciting time in 911, VoIP is helping turn the notion of traditional 911 networking on its head. We are recognizing new opportunities to blend voice and data into exciting new offerings, but we are also confronting long-standing technical, operational and competitive barriers, as we try to connect to a system that all too often is obsolete and sheltered by old- fashioned telecom thinking.

Vonage Restores Phone for Louisiana Hospital

September 1, 2005

By Staff

Baton Rouge General, one of the many medical facilities struggling with communications in the wake of Hurricane Katrina, this week was able to restore its long-distance connectivity using technology by Vonage Holdings Corp.

The local service had been restored but the hospital had been unable to make long-distance calls, which it needed to consult with physicians outside its area and to contact insurance providers.

In Katrina Aftermath, Vonage Helps Hospital Communicate

September 1, 2005

By Paul Dykewicz

Internet phone service is playing an important role in helping health-care professionals in at least one Baton Rouge, La., hospital that has received a large stream of incoming patients due to massive flooding in the region caused by Hurricane Katrina.

With estimates that 80% of New Orleans is under water, hospitals there have been forced to evacuate and to send patients to Louisiana’s other major trauma and critical care hospitals, including Baton Rouge General Hospital, which turned to Interest-based VoIP when traditionally long-distance phone services stopped working Monday. Dallas-based information management services provider PHNS responded by obtaining the needed equipment and service to obtain Internet wireless and long-distance services at the facility within just a couple of days.
